The "just say no" campaign was an effort to__

Social Studies
2 answers:
antoniya [11.8K]3 years ago
7 0
The just say no campagign was an effort to raise drug abuse awareness
mr Goodwill [35]3 years ago
5 0
It was for children that could be engaging in illegal drug use. So they made it to help them find different ways to say no

What is the difference between an import and an export in your own words
sineoko [7]

Answer:

Import can be referred as goods brought into a country or the act of bringing those goods into the country, while export can be goods sold to another country or the process of sending goods to another country
